I was stupid enough to order the standard audio system with 6 speakers on my E61 LCI.
Now after 16000 km its time to do it once and for all right.
This is my (my audio shop) plan:
Keep the main system, so that nothing will be visible.
Install new door panels/speakers from Jehnert watch this:
http://www.jehnert.de/typo3/index.php?id=1...7fae19277581bb4
Each door 2 low end speakers, 1 mid range in original place, and 1 tweeter.
Attach it to an Alpine Imprint processor and add an Alpine Amplifier for more power.
USB/Ipod problem will then be solved too.
Acc. to the shop this will perform way better that the Logic7 system and any BMW sound system.
Later on they can eventually do the rear, but this will be in no way neccessary.
Anyone have experience with products from Jehnert?
After all, this is not a cheap solution (parts only est. ? 2000,-), so I may expect a very good sound.

The jehnert stuff is good quality, I just dont like the postion of the drivers. They are to far back can't get a great sound stage. I had to custom make pods for my doors to hold my 7" midbass. I would not buy the drivers either you could get others for less money that will perform well. If you do that set up you will not need rear fill unplg them. ad a sub and you are good to go. Let me know how that imprint turns out. I still thin you will need a LOC with that unit.
